Bollywood films that echo the lives of political leaders

Emergency undone truth

Emergency (2025), directed by Kangana Ranaut, delves into Indira Gandhi’s controversial 1975–77 Emergency era. The film dramatizes political oppression and societal upheaval, offering a bold portrayal of one of India’s most polarising leaders. Its release reignited debate about democratic freedoms and the legacy of that turbulent period.

Mystery and legacy

The Tashkent Files (2019) investigates the mysterious death of former Prime Minister Lal Bahadur Shastri. This political conspiracy thriller unpacks historical ambiguity and sparks dialogue about truth and legacy. The ensemble cast and provocative storytelling turned it into an unexpected box-office and critical success.

Truth and power

The Accidental Prime Minister (2019) brings Dr Manmohan Singh’s tenure to the screen. Based on Sanjaya Baru’s memoir, it highlights Singh’s quiet leadership and the political constraints he navigated. The film presents an insider’s view of power dynamics, duty, and the calm persistence of a statesman under pressure.

Iron and unity

Sardar (1993) chronicles Sardar Vallabhbhai Patel’s instrumental role in unifying post-independence India. The biopic vividly portrays his unwavering determination and visionary governance. Through powerful storytelling and performances, it celebrates a leader whose integrity and foresight shaped the early Republic, leaving an enduring legacy of unity and strength.

Fire and fearlessness

Thackeray (2019) traces Bal Thackeray’s rise from social commentator to fierce political leader in Maharashtra. The film captures his fiery oratory, polarising influence, and strategic charisma. It offers an unvarnished look at regional identity politics and the man who became a force to reckon with.
